Grades: Kinder & 1st  Our art class will be a fun, hands-on experience. We will explore various artists and methods of art. We will give our students a chance to explore a range of mediums, such as: painting, drawing, and clay. We will also explore open-ended art to bring out the creativity in your young…

Let’s learn Español! Grades: Kinder & 1st Our Spanish class will be a fun and immersive experience. Students will learn basic conversational Spanish. We will start the class with circle time to go over vocabulary and phrases and then dive into a craft or activity so students have the opportunity to practice Spanish in an…
